About

Ramin Heshmat is a scholar working on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ism and Physi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Ramin Heshmat has authored 459 papers receiving a total of 8.2k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 158 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, 103 papers in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ism and 86 papers in Physiology. Recurrent topics in Ramin Heshmat’s work include Obesity, Physical Activity, Diet (131 papers), Birth, Development, and Health (41 papers) and Diabetes, Cardiovascular Risks, and Lipoproteins (38 papers). Ramin Heshmat is often cited by papers focused on Obesity, Physical Activity, Diet (131 papers), Birth, Development, and Health (41 papers) and Diabetes, Cardiovascular Risks, and Lipoproteins (38 papers). Ramin Heshmat collaborates with scholars based in Iran, United States and United Kingdom. Ramin Heshmat's co-authors include Bagher Larijani, Roya Kelishadi, Mohammad Esmaeil Motlagh, Mostafa Qorbani, Gita Shafiee, Gelayol Ardalan, Zeinab Ahadi, Abbasali Keshtkar, Akbar Soltani and Hamid Asayesh and has published in prestigious journals such as Blood, PLoS ONE and Scientific Reports.
